2013-10-29 6 views
7

Ich benutze Java + Selen zum automatisierten Testen einer Javascript Web-App. Eine Frage, die auftaucht, sind Speicherlecks und wie man sie testet. Da ich bereits Selen zum Testen der App verwende, gibt es eine einfache Möglichkeit, die Speichernutzung und andere Profilinformationen für die Web-App zu erhalten. (Selen oder/und andere automatisierte Web-js-Testwerkzeuge)Wie Sie Selenium verwenden, um in der JavaScript App nach Speicherlecks zu suchen?

Derzeit verwende ich chromedriver, werde aber in Zukunft auf die firefox- und ie-Treiber erweitern.

Antwort

0

Selen überwacht keine Ressourcennutzung, es ist nur eine Möglichkeit, Benutzeraktionen zu emulieren. Sie können den Windows-Befehl tasklist verwenden, um die Speichernutzung Ihres Browsers zu ermitteln. Moderne Browser erzeugen viele Prozesse, also denken Sie daran, alle zu überprüfen.

0

Selen selbst hilft nicht, darüber zu berichten.
Der Hauptweg, den ich mir vorstellen könnte, wäre das Aushelfen mit einer Reihe von Maschinen, die Fälle mit unterschiedlichen Eingaben und erwarteten Ausgaben ausführen und sicherstellen, dass jeder die richtige Ausgabe liefert, wenn sie gleichzeitig ausgeführt werden.

2

Ja, kann nicht nur mit Selen gemacht werden, werfen Sie einen Blick in Werkzeuge wie dynaTrace oder httpWatch. Diese können mit webDriver integriert werden. Werfen Sie auch einen Blick auf this Thread hier.

Verwandte Themen